Decoding the science behind 960kW charging and 800V architectures.
Traditional air-cooled systems reach their thermal limits at 150-200kW. Our latest Liquid-Cooled Technology allows for continuous output up to 600A, reducing cable weight by 50% while preventing thermal throttling.
| Feature | Residential AC (7-22kW) | Standard DC (60-120kW) | Ultra-Fast DC (240-960kW) |
|---|---|---|---|
| Core Application | Home/Office Parking | Public Hubs/Retail | Highway/Fleet Depots |
| Cooling System | Natural Convection | Forced Air | Active Liquid Cooling |
| Typical Charge Time | 4 - 8 Hours | 30 - 60 Minutes | 5 - 15 Minutes |
| OCPP Compatibility | 1.6J | 1.6J / 2.0.1 | 2.0.1 / V2G Ready |

Integrated Photovoltaic-Energy Storage-EV Charging (PV-ES-EV)
Rooftop solar panels provide real-time power, meeting 30%-50% of charging demand at 1/3 of peak grid prices.
Modular storage systems (100kWh-10MWh) store low-cost off-peak power, reducing grid electricity costs by 40% per station.
Vehicle-to-Grid technology allows EVs to act as mobile power banks, selling energy back to the grid during peak demand.
| Indicator | Traditional Solution | Integrated Solution | Improvement |
|---|---|---|---|
| PV Self-Consumption | 50% | 85%+ | ↑ 70% |
| Comprehensive Cost | 0.85 USD/kWh | 0.62 USD/kWh | ↓ 27% |
| Carbon Reduction | - | 40% - 60% | Significant |
